Finance Assistant

Under the supervision of the Finance Officer, the Finance Assistant will support in managing day-to-day financial operations, ensuring accurate documentation, compliance with organizational policies, and timely financial reporting.

Responsibilities

The Finance Assistant will undertake functions as mentioned below:

  • Support the Finance Officer in the preparation and maintenance of financial records, ledgers, and reports.
  • Process daily financial transactions including payments, receipts, and bank reconciliations.
  • Ensure all supporting documents for financial transactions are complete, accurate, and properly filed.
  • Assist in monitoring project budgets, expenditures, and financial commitments to ensure compliance with donor and internal regulations.
  • Prepare and review financial vouchers, invoices, and expense claims for accuracy and completeness.
  • Support in the preparation of mon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reports.
  • Maintain proper recordkeeping of petty cash and ensure accurate reconciliation.
  • Assist in the preparation of payroll and related financial documentation.
  • Support internal and external audit processes by providing required documents and clarifications.
  • Ensure adherence to financial policies, procedures, and internal controls.
  • Perform any other finance-related tasks as assigned by the supervisor.
